I'm just finding some of those names a little strange. Some are actual Quenya hybrids: Saralonde, for example, but others are names straight out of Tolkien's works. Forgive me if I'm wrong, but /most/ people on here seem to be girls, but a lot of hte names they're given actually belong to MALE Elves.
For example: Nienna is a 'Goddess' if you will, one of the Valier; Ancalime is the name of one of the Queens of Numenore, Idril is a princess of the Noldor, Fingolfin a prince of the Noldor (And Idril's grandfather), Celebrian is Elrond's wife and mother of Arwen, the word tari is in there, which means queen, and Feanor was the greatest of the Princes of the Noldor.
So truth be told, they aren't really 'your' Elvish name. The best way I can recommend to come up with sommat that really fits you is to think of the meaning you want to portray, find all of the available words giving that meaning or something similar, and play about arranging them. You can come up with some really beautiful sounding names. For example (As a guy's name) Narthelion means 'dauntless fire', Idracuil 'precious life', etc.
And just another little (pointless) tidbit....any of you familiar with the place in Numenore called Emerie? That just happens to be a form of the Quenya word 'mer', meaning to wish, or want...and actually means 'has wanted'. :P
